#!/usr/bin/env python3
import requests
import argparse
import sys
TEST_PAGE = 'http://192.241.164.26/tools/open_proxy_check.txt'
def test_proxy(proxy, port):
# Test HTTP first
proxies = {'http': 'http://%s:%i' % (proxy, port)}
try:
r = requests.get(TEST_PAGE, proxies=proxies)
except requests.exceptions.ProxyError:
return False
else:
if r.status_code == 200:
if 'If you are seeing this while running the open proxy text, your server is an open proxy.' in r.text:
return True
# This should not happen much
return False
if __name__ == '__main__':
parser = argparse.ArgumentParser(description='Test an IP to check if it is an open proxy')
subparsers = parser.add_subparsers(help='Subcommand')
parser_a = subparsers.add_parser('ip', help='Check if an IP is an open proxy')
parser_a.add_argument('IP', help='IP to be checked')
parser_a.add_argument('--port', '-p', type=int, default=8080, help='Port')
parser_a.set_defaults(subcommand='ip')
parser_b = subparsers.add_parser('list', help='Check a list of IPs')
parser_b.add_argument('FILE', help='File with a list of IP:port')
parser_b.set_defaults(subcommand='list')
parser_c = subparsers.add_parser('test', help='Test that the remote page is still up')
parser_c.set_defaults(subcommand='test')
args = parser.parse_args()
if 'subcommand' in args:
if args.subcommand == 'test':
r = requests.get(TEST_PAGE)
if r.status_code == 200:
if 'If you are seeing this while running the open proxy text, your server is an open proxy.' in r.text:
print("It works!")
else:
print("Bad bad bad: content has changed")
else:
print("Bad bad bad: not available")
elif args.subcommand == 'list':
try:
with open(args.FILE) as f:
data = f.read().split('\n')
except FileNotFoundError:
print('This file does not exist')
sys.exit(1)
for proxy in data:
if proxy.strip() == '':
continue
try:
p = proxy.split(':')
port = int(p[1])
except ValueError, IndexError:
print('%s - Invalid Value' % proxy)
continue
if test_proxy(p[0].strip(), port):
print('%s - Yes' % proxy)
else:
print('%s - No' % proxy)
elif args.subcommand == 'ip':
if test_proxy(args.IP, args.port):
print('YES')
else:
print('NO')
else:
parser.print_help()
else:
parser.print_help()
